1. Understanding Big Data in Sports

To understand its impact, we must first know what Big Data means.

Big Data refers to large quantities of information collected from various sources. In sports, this includes:

  • Player movement during matches
  • Heart rate and body metrics
  • GPS tracking from wearables
  • Video footage analysis
  • Fan behaviour online
  • Ticket sales
  • Social media interactions
  • Equipment performance
  • Stadium operations

Earlier, such a huge amount of information was impossible to process manually. But today, with analytics tools, sensors, and machine learning, sports organizations can study this data and use it to improve performance and business outcomes.

Big Data gives clear insights that help teams win more games, protect players from injuries, understand fans better, and make smarter business decisions.


2. How Big Data Is Transforming Athlete Performance

Athlete performance is the heart of sports. This is where Big Data has made the biggest impact.

2.1 Smarter and Personalized Training

Earlier, training programs were designed using general guidelines. Every athlete followed similar routines, even though their bodies responded differently.

Now, data from wearables and sensors tracks real-time information such as:

  • Speed
  • Acceleration
  • Power output
  • Muscle load
  • Sweat levels
  • Heart rate variability

This helps coaches understand how each athlete reacts to training. They can adjust intensity, duration, and recovery cycles based on actual data—not guesswork.

For example:

  • A fast bowler in cricket can avoid overtraining by monitoring leg stress.
  • A footballer can improve sprint speed by analysing stride patterns.
  • A badminton player can strengthen weak muscles identified through movement analysis.

Personalized training boosts performance and reduces the risk of burnout.


2.2 Injury Prevention and Recovery

One of the biggest challenges athletes face is injuries. A single injury can affect performance, team outcomes, and even career length.

With Big Data, teams now predict injuries before they happen.

Advanced systems study:

  • Training load
  • Sleep quality
  • Muscle imbalance
  • Running mechanics
  • Historical injury patterns

If a player’s body is showing early signs of fatigue or risk, data alerts the coaches.

This allows the support staff to:

  • Modify training intensity
  • Give more recovery time
  • Provide targeted physiotherapy
  • Correct form or technique

As a result, injuries reduce significantly. Even when injuries occur, data helps in faster and safer recovery.


2.3 Tactical Strategy and Match Preparation

Big Data plays a major role in match strategy.

Today, every movement of every player can be tracked and analyzed through:

  • Heat maps
  • AI-generated pattern recognition
  • Video breakdowns
  • Positional analytics
  • Opponent analysis reports

This helps coaches answer important questions:

  • Where does the opponent striker score most often?
  • Which zones are weakest in defense?
  • Which player combination performs best?
  • How does passing speed affect scoring chances?

Teams use this information to create smarter match plans. This gives them a competitive advantage and increases their chances of winning.


2.4 Improving Mental Performance

Mental strength is as important as physical strength. Big Data is now used to study:

  • Stress levels
  • Decision-making patterns
  • Reaction times
  • Emotional fatigue

This helps sports psychologists create personalized mental training programs.

Some teams use AI tools to simulate pressure situations. This prepares athletes for real competition and improves confidence.


3. The Impact of Big Data on Sports Business

Sports are not just about performance; they are also a major business. Leagues, teams, broadcasters, sponsors, and merchandising companies all depend on smart decisions.

Big Data helps the sports business grow in many ways.


3.1 Better Fan Engagement

Fans are the lifeline of any sport. Today, sports organizations use Big Data to understand fan behavior.

They track:

  • What fans search for
  • What they watch
  • Their favorite players
  • How they interact on social media
  • What they buy online

This helps teams deliver personalized experiences such as:

  • Special offers
  • Tailored content
  • Player recommendations
  • Customized merchandise
  • Interactive videos

Better fan engagement results in stronger loyalty and higher revenue.


3.2 Smart Ticketing and Stadium Experience

Stadiums now use data to improve the fan experience.

Analytics helps teams:

  • Predict attendance
  • Set dynamic ticket prices
  • Reduce waiting time
  • Improve food and beverage options
  • Enhance security
  • Plan entry and exit routes

This leads to safer and more enjoyable stadium experiences.


3.3 Merchandising and Marketing Optimization

Data helps sports businesses understand what products fans buy and why.
This allows them to:

  • Stock the right merchandise
  • Launch limited editions
  • Offer personalized discounts
  • Run effective online campaigns

Marketing becomes smarter, and revenue increases.


3.4 Sponsorship and Brand Partnerships

Sponsors want visibility. Data helps measure:

  • Brand impressions
  • Fan engagement
  • Digital reach
  • Conversion rates

This makes sponsorship decisions more accurate and valuable.


4. Big Data in Talent Scouting and Recruitment

Scouting is one of the most important parts of sports. Finding the right talent can change a team’s future.

Big Data has transformed scouting by:

  • Analysing player performance across seasons
  • Identifying rising talent early
  • Understanding physical and mental capabilities
  • Predicting future potential

Today, many teams use AI-based tools to scout players globally.
This gives young athletes more opportunities and reduces biases in selection.
